Gowanus man arrested for allegedly having sex with, beating teen girl

Cops busted a 49-year-old Gowanus man who allegedly had sex with a 15-year-old girl — twice — and beat her at his 14th Street home last year.

The teen told police she met the suspect 32 years her senior at his home between Second and Third avenues on July 15 and Aug. 30, 2017, and he engaged in intercourse with her on both occasions. The legal age of consent in New York is 17-years-old, according to state law.

The man smacked the victim in the face during their second rendezvous, officials said, before threatening further violence.

Authorities arrested the suspect on Feb. 16, and prosecutors on Tuesday charged him with assault, third-degree rape, sexual abuse and misconduct, and endangering the welfare of a child before a Criminal Court judge, who set bail at $10,000 cash or $15,000 bond, according to a spokeswoman for District Attorney Eric Gonzalez.
